Apply on Kit Job: kitjob.ca/job/2knazq
αlterβiota applies cutting edge biomaterials and computer vision to decarbonize the concrete industry while improving costs, performance and quality for our customers. We are a fast growing, construction tech company that is deeply committed to circular, net zero production of our products while remaining anchored in practical, value-driven solutions for industry.
GENERAL DESCRIPTION OF THE ROLE
As a Senior Backend Engineer, you will architect, develop, and scale high-performance backend systems powering our Digital Aggregate™ platform. This hands-on role requires strong architectural ability, deep SQL expertise, and experience building data-intensive REST APIs. You will thrive in a energetic startup environment, contributing to system design and implementation while collaborating closely with our team.
RESPONSIBILITIES OF THE ROLE
- Design and implement production-grade REST APIs using FastAPI
- Architect clean abstraction layers (domain, services, repositories)
- Develop and optimize PostgreSQL data models for analytics-heavy workloads
- Write advanced SQL queries (window functions, CTEs, aggregations)
- Supporting OLAP-style analytical use cases
- Implement workflow orchestration using Temporal or Apache Airflow
- Contribute to system performance tuning and scalability strategies
- Participate in architectural decision-making
- Maintain high standards for code quality, testing, and documentation
REQUIRED QUALIFICATIONS, EXPERIENCE & SKILLS
- 4+ years of professional backend development experience in Python
- Strong experience building and maintaining REST APIs
- Demonstrated understanding of clean architecture and abstraction principles
- Advanced SQL proficiency beyond basic CRUD operations
- Production experience with PostgreSQL
- Experience using SQLAlchemy (2.0 style preferred)
- Familiarity with analytical query patterns and OLAP concepts
- Experience with asynchronous programming in Python
- Experience with workflow orchestration tools (Airflow, Hatchet, Celery, etc.)
- Ability to work independently in a dynamic startup environment
DESIRED SKILLS
- Experience designing multi-tenant systems
- Experience with data-intensive or analytics platforms
- Familiarity with AI/ML integration into backend systems
- Experience with containerized deployments (Docker)
- Cloud experience (Azure preferred)
- Experience with distributed systems or event-driven architecture
Submit a combined PDF document of your resume, highlighting your relevant experience with a cover letter outlining why you are ready to join our team.
Please send your application to:
[email protected]
We offer a competitive salary, ESOP, and health benefits.
We strive to be an organization of inclusion and diversity. Please feel free to indicate in your cover letter if you belong or self-identify in one of the underrepresented groups: Indigenous persons, racially visible persons, persons with a disability, women, and persons of a minority sexual orientation and/or gender identity.
All applications will be reviewed, although only those selected for an interview will be contacted.
Pay: From $80,000.00 per year
Benefits:
- Employee stock purchase plan
- Extended health care
- Paid time off
Work Location: Hybrid remote in Edwardsville, NS B2A 4S6
Apply on Kit Job: kitjob.ca/job/2knazq
📌 Senior Backend Engineer – Python (Edwardsville)
🏢 Alter Biota
📍 Edwardsville